Medical Malpractice Legal Process

Almost everyone who has suffered an injury or the loss of a loved one who died while under medical treatment has doubts about the professional competence of the medical practitioners involved in their care even though not all bad outcomes can be contributed to medical malpractice. Medical malpractice cases are required to meet strict standards to prove that injury or death was due to negligence or wrong action by someone else. A medical malpractice lawyer can confirm whether your claim is valid by identifying the existence of two vital components in a valid medical malpractice claim that proves:

  1. Failure by a medical professional to meet the applicable standards of care depending on the condition of the patient;
  2. A direct link exists between the treatments provided or not provided that directly resulted in injury or death.

A team of medical malpractice lawyers will include investigators and medical experts who are highly experienced in proving wrongful action or lack of action. A medial expert will carefully review the situation in question to determine the existence of substandard care and whether you have suffered substantial harm or injury as a result of such care or lack of care.

Victims of medical wrongdoing can expect to receive compensation for a number of economic and non-economic damages such as loss of income, medical expenses, loss of the ability to earn income in the future, etc. Non-economic damages incurred include pain and suffering, humiliation, loss of the enjoyment of life, and grief as a result of the loss of a loved one. In addition, a victim can also pursue a claim for punitive damages.
